KWT Go WildOn the 10thand 17thDecember 2012 children/staff from the Forest Fun Club at the Oaktree Child Care Centre and staff from G2G Communities CIC made bird and wildlife feeders, bird/bat boxes and other wildlife habitats as part of the Keep Wales Tidy ‘Go Wild Weekend’. Working in partnership with Denbighshire Countryside Services the boxes and feeders will be put up around the Brickfields Ponds and Marine Lake in the New Year.

KWT Go WildThe children had already produced a scrap book of the event and were monitoring what wildlife and birds were attracted to the feeders put up on the 10thDecember.

Lottery FundedAs part of a small lottery funded project the Children received the very first copies of the G2G Communities CIC ‘Out and About’ guides. A CD of all the guides in both Welsh and English will be available in the New Year and copies will be free to schools and other organisations wishing to help the environment and introduce youngsters and adults to the rich natural habitats in Rhyl, Denbighshire and Conwy.
